Port of Sydney’s container trade up 14.7% to 455.500 TEUs in Q1

May 4, 2010 Port

First-quarter container turnover at the Port of Sydney (Australia) reached 455.500 TEUs, up 14.7% from Q1, 2009, the Port Authority statement said. In March, the Sydney Port’s container count was at 149.000 TEUs.

The state-run Port of Sydney accommodates at its terminals and provides handling operations for tankers, general cargo and Ro Ro cargo carriers.
